Fiber dmms can be produced to meet a wide variety of requirements. They can be constmcted with adhesives for water resistance, their interiors can be coated, their walls and ends can incorporate metal foil or asphalt-impregnated pHes, and their exteriors can be decorated by painting, varnishing, and silk screening for both ornamental and functional purposes. [Pg.513]

Sublimation (diffusion) printing is a textile process in which color patterns in dry die crystals are transferred from a release film to the fabric under high heat and pressure. The process has been adapted to plastics. The equipment used is very similar to that used for hot stamping. Under heat and pressure, the dye crystals sublime (go directly to the vapor phase from the solid phase without melting) and the vapor penetrates the plastic product. As a result, the decoration is very durable and wear resistant. It is also cost competitive against other processes such as two-step injection molding or silk screening. [Pg.545]

Decorating. The decoration of enamels is primarily done by silk screening. Other methods include indirect printing such as use of decals (decalcomania), and indirect lithographic, thermoplastic, and total transfer printing. Photographic printing is also done as a specialty. [Pg.561]

Polyethylene parts are decorated by silk screening, hot stamping, or dry offset printing. For satisfactory printing, the surface must be oxidized by hot air, flame, chlorination, sulfunc acid-dichromate solution, or electronic bombardment. Hot air or flame methods are used with molded parts flame or electronic methods with films. Inks specially made for polyethylene give best results. Roll-leaf hot stamping does not require pretreatment of the suifaoe. [Pg.1339]

Vitreous enamels bonded to glass surfaces are used to produce translucent colours for functional or decorative purposes. Such enamels have a low melting point and are applied by spraying, silk screening or decalcomania and are fired in a decorative lehr [1]. [Pg.73]

Typical gates for fascia moldings include submarine gating into a protruded tab which is formed as part of the ejector system. The tab is then left on after ejection for use as location points for further decorative processes. Upon completion of decorative processes (i.e. silk screening, painting, etc.) the tabs can be broken off or left as part of the final product. [Pg.86]

In-glaze Decoration. A method of decorating pottery the decoration is applied on the surface of the glaze, before the glost fire, so that it matures simultaneously with the glaze. Such decoration can be applied by handpainting, spraying, or silk screen. [Pg.165]

Slide-off Transfer. A type of transfer for the decoration of pottery. The pattern is silk screen (q.v.) printed on litho paper and then covered with a suitable plastic medium. Prior to use. the transfer is soaked in water so that the pattern, still firmly fixed to the plastic, can be slid off the paper and applied to the ware. During the subsequent decorating fire, the plastic coating burns away. [Pg.295]

Squeegee Process. See screen PRINTING. The term squeegee qil is used, particularly in the US industry, for the mixture of oils used to suspend a ceramic or enamel colour for silk-screen printing. Similarly, the term squeegee paste is used for the mixture of oils, colours and flux used in this process of decoration. [Pg.307]

Valieia Process. A decorating process for tableware. A table has a recess to receive the article to be decorated, alongside a silk-screen stencil which can slide into a predetermined position above a rubber sheet. This is on a panel hinged to superimpose it on to the curved surface of the ware, where it is forced down by compressed air to transfer the decoration. (J. Valieia and Interpace Corp, USA, Br. Pat. 746,100 1956). [Pg.343]

Among other properties of PEBAX resins used in sport applications is their good decoration ability, for example with silk-screen, printing, or sublimation processes, as well as their good UV properties and good adhesion on different substrates. The design of top-layers for skis and snowboards makes use of such properties. [Pg.278]

In the automotive applications, UV technology is used almost exclusively in the manufacturing of headlamp lenses and reflectors. Other applications include primers on Class A SMC body panels, clearcoat over decorated plastics, UV ink-jet of wiring harnesses, and silk screened instrument panels and labels. New applications continue to emerge such as a UV curable basecoat/clearcoat for automotive components3 and a coating for BMC that mimics the look of stainless steel d. [Pg.2297]
